Output dda7f7b61aea9e4aafb66a5f190198469b8849d9d5f09a90d6f3088bebfa4d0f:12

value
8631336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e18d7dc6645afd779c22b18c6835e273525fe288 OP_EQUALVERIFY OP_CHECKSIG
address
1MZcY9idUYfHbP6hA9RrEkbxrda3d1N2iT
transaction
dda7f7b61aea9e4aafb66a5f190198469b8849d9d5f09a90d6f3088bebfa4d0f
confirmations
513892
spent
true